Just thinking out loud here--what about just using RFID for most of the pallets, and then putting powered electronics w/GPS only in some fraction of them? Say, 1 out of 20 or 50 (or whatever) pallets would have a battery, GPS, and an RFID reader; then those could read the RFIDS on any nearby RFID-equipped pallets. And transmit their location and the nearby RFIDs back to home base.


That's an interesting idea,and while RFID can be read up to nice distances(16 meter) but the RFID is quite power hungry and is dependent on antenna quality to achieve that , so it becomes a very challenging task and maybe an impossible one to build a decent concentrator.
